ABSTRACT
This study analyzes agroterrorism, a potential threat. Considered a sub-title of bioterrorism, agroterrorism refers to the attacks that terrorist organizations could carry out by using biological agents and pests on the agriculture and food sector. The existence of biological attacks against opposing parties at various times in history and the execution of special biological weapons programs by states reveal the possibility of terrorist organizations reaching this potential as an element of fear. The possibilities of increasing the possibilities and capacities of terrorist organizations, which constitute one dimension of the new terrorism debate, to the extent that weapons of mass destruction could be used are discussed throughout the study. The study aims to contribute to the field by evaluating the threats that agroterrorism may pose and how prepared societies are for bioterrorist attacks.
